Bulgarian skier slams Olympics after run gets interrupted by course worker: 'Glad that I didn’t break my legs'

Bulgarian alpine skier Eva Vukadinova slammed the Olympics on Wednesday after a course worker interrupted her second run in the women’s slalom event over a piece of equipment that was left on the course.
